(SPP) Structural Perimeter Protocol
Engineered Foundation & Exterior Defense
The Structural Perimeter Protocol (SPP) is a preventative exterior treatment system designed to protect your home at its most critical entry points. Instead of reacting to interior issues, SPP focuses on reinforcing the exterior barrier of your home — foundation lines, structural transitions, entry thresholds, and perimeter zones where pest pressure is most likely to develop.
By creating a controlled treatment band around the structure, we reduce the likelihood of insects migrating indoors. SPP is designed to address common structural invaders such as ants, spiders, beetles, and other perimeterdriven pests through a repeatable, precision-based application method.
Our approach is simple:
Protect the exterior.
Reduce interior intrusion.
Maintain long-term structural control.

(MVP) Mist Vector Protocol
Advanced Mosquito Reduction Engineered for Controlled Outdoor Living
The Mist Vector Protocol (MVP) is a structured mosquito reduction system designed to control vector pressure at its source — not just temporarily suppress activity.
Rather than relying on surface-level application, MVP focuses on strategic exterior treatment zones where mosquitoes harbor, rest, and reproduce. We target shaded foliage, perimeter transition areas, structural overhangs, and environmental pressure points to interrupt breeding cycles and reduce population density over time.
Each visit is executed with measured application techniques designed to create a consistent protective barrier around your outdoor living space. The result is a more controlled yard environment — reduced mosquito activity, improved comfort, and dependable exterior protection throughout the season.

(RDP) Rodent Defense Protocol
Strategic Rodent Prevention & Control System
The Rodent Defense Protocol (RDP) is a structured exclusion and monitoring program designed to eliminate active rodent issues and prevent future intrusion. Rodent control is not just about traps — it’s about identifying pressure points, access vulnerabilities, and environmental attractants around the structure.
RDP begins with a detailed exterior assessment to locate potential entry gaps, foundation openings, utility penetrations, and high-risk zones. From there, we implement targeted control measures combined with ongoing monitoring to disrupt activity and maintain stability. Our focus is long-term structural protection — not short-term removal.
The objective is clear:
Eliminate current activity.
Reinforce structural vulnerabilities.
Maintain controlled prevention moving forward.
